Why Does FC Juárez Struggle in the Standings?
Several factors contribute to FC Juárez’s struggles in the standings:
Limited Squad Depth: Injuries and suspensions often force the team to rely on less experienced players.
Financial Constraints: Operating on a modest budget compared to larger clubs limits their ability to sign high-profile players.
Managerial Instability: Frequent changes in coaching staff disrupt the team’s tactical consistency.
How Does FC Juárez Perform at Home?
FC Juárez has a strong home record at Estadio Olímpico Benito Juárez. The support of their passionate fan base often boosts the team’s performance, making their home ground a challenging place for visiting teams. Home victories have been crucial in helping the team avoid relegation.
